    Best deal in sports. I got a Roku player a couple of seasons ago and stream it through that to my TV. Great quality, every game (other than nationally televised ones) live, condensed matches within a couple of hours after the game finish, highlights within minutes after games finish. Also works on computer and phones/tablets (requires iOS 8 for iOS app)

    I agree; MLS Live is really good. The one drawback is the blackout policy. If the game is on national TV, the live game typically blacked out on MLS Live, though you can watch the replay and condensed games later. And of course Rapids games are blacked out in Colorado, but that may be a feature at this point.

    I've not tried streaming a game on the computer or tablet and then output to TV lately. Quality seems very good when I watch on the tablet when traveling.

    I imagine quality is great on all set top boxes that have an MLS Live app (Roku, Apple TV and chromecast); I only have experience with Roku. I don't watch MLS Live every week, but when I have, the HD picture is generally flawless--it's not like streaming through the PC when occasionally you get pixelation during a game.

    According to MLS, the Rapids blackout policy covers "Altitude Sports broadcast region and national TV matches." I'm not sure if this is a broader blackout than last season.

    The teams that are actually worth watching have few blackouts, other than the league policy of national matches.

    MLS Live broadcast quality is good. It's sometimes refreshing to hear other announcers do the games, and for certain the camera work is better for most of the other teams.

    Same as last year. Because Altitude is a regional channel that blackout area is fairly large (Idaho, Utah, Wyoming, Colorado, New Mexico, Kansas, etc.)
